Sustainable development in a historical perspective
Many definitions, a disputed concept
Sustainable development has been an important issue through the history
of mankind
Distinction between a narrow (fysiocentric) and a broad perspective
(anthropocentric) approach:
- anthropocentric: the human needs are the starting point. The
protection and the preservation of the environment is considered as a
necessary contribution to human welfare
- fysiocentric: the protection and preservation of the environment
is the starting point without considering human needs

Broadening the perspective on sustainable development
Brundtland (1987) broadens the perspective
Sustainable development demands balance at at least three levels:
Between the ecological (planet), the social-cultural (people) and the economic (profit) development
In time: intergenerational solidarity
In space: spatial solidarity
![Page 7: The positive power of sustainability John Dagevos (Telos) Bologna, 20h of June 2007](https://reader036.vdocuments.us/reader036/viewer/2022062517/56649ef25503460f94c046e2/html5/thumbnails/7.jpg)
7
The Telos approach
Follows Brundtland’s broad perspective
Sustainable development is a development process aimed at
balanced growth:
The resilience and quality of nature (ecological capital or Planet)
The physical and spiritual health of people (socio-cultural capital or People)
Healthy economic development (economic capital or Profit)
All capitals are of equal importance: therefore we use an equilateral
triangle as a trademark

Requirements: based on interaction with society
indicate the long term goals
show what is relevant
are based on scientific research and policy documents
reflect the ideas of the stakeholders and citizens and are based on
exhaustive discussions with society via interviews, meetings,
citizen panels etc.

Some ingredients for sustainable thinking
Sustainability is not a static concept.
Renewal and adaptation is constantly needed
Constant interaction is needed between governmental authorities at different levels, business community, non governmental organisations and social movements
No sustainable development without friction;
Between different interests
Between old and new thinking (fixed rules, routines, within the strict sectoral and spatial boundaries, narrowly defined administrative frameworks)
It needs integral thinking
It asks for enthusiasm, creativity, unorthodox solutions, positive thinking
The role of culture and creativity as a driving force

The evaluation of the GROW programme using the Telos modelsome conclusions
GROW as a whole has the strongest focus on the profit pillar, people and
certainly planet issues are of less relevance. Therefore the programme is not
totally in balance
GROW is first and above all a knowledge focussed programme: development of
new knowledge, learning of experiences elsewhere, transfer of knowledge etc.
Some sustainability issues hardly play a role or are considered to be relevant
(safety, identity and diversity, spatial conditions, most planet issues)
Effects of the activities are expected to work out in a positive way, directly and
indirectly. There are hardly any negative effects or trade offs between the pillars
to be expected

Overall conclusions (2)
There are clear differences between the three subprogrammes
- Green Growth is the most in balance
- Inclusive Growth: bi-pillar, focus on people and profit
- Business Growth: one pillar, almost exclusive focus on profit
issues
